I bought my n800 a while back to use as a 1) a replacement for my aging zaurus as a book reader, time waster (games), and email device and 2) as a mini computer to carry about in medical school especially for rounding in the hospital.

In certainly performs well for the former but exceeded my expectations for the latter.

I love the fact that I can link up to the internet via my 3g phone, vpn into my university network, and access uptodate (a repository of useful clinical info, usually paid for by hospitals for the clinicians) information in a very readable way on the fabulous web browser (the iphone chokes on this). I then can switch over to garnet and tap into the many medical apps available on the palm platform or open a full text pdf of a clinical book. And the devie fits nicely in a lab coat pocket and replaced the ridiculous number of books I once carried.
